Our Story
We, the Cossins family, are fifth generation farmers. As well as our farm we own a freehouse pub, a butchery, and a farm shop in the Tarrant Valley, just outside of Blandford Forum in Dorset.
The Langton Arms, Rawston Farm Butchery and Farm Shop are well-known for their fantastic, local Dorset produce.
Every third year we host Open Farm Sunday (OFS) on the farm and take the opportunity to talk to as many local people as possible. Our visitors love knowing the story of the food they buy form us, the miles it has travelled and also that they are buying and eating genuine local produce.
We were frequently asked “how do we know that the food we buy really is what it says it is?”
At the 2018 OFS it became clear the scare stories in the media had created doubt in many of people’s minds, and the Cossins decided to do something about it. Love Local Trust Local, Dorset’s very own produce label and awards were born.

What We Do
We are passionate about Dorset, advocates of promoting British farming and the collaboration of small local businesses working together.
Cheap imported food flooding our British market puts our British farmers and producers at an unfair disadvantage.
Better food labelling is vital.
While we created the label by farmers for farmers and producers here in Dorset, our aim is to roll out this movement nationwide. It is important that consumers start to recognise the county flags, see at a glance what is grown or produced in their own county, and what is in season.
To achieve this, education is key. We need to tell the stories of where our food is grown and produced.
Hospitality and farming need to work closely together – naturally helping our health and wellbeing, and our carbon footprint will automatically be reduced. We currently import 50% of our vegetables and 75% of our fruit; unnecessary when we could be eating with the seasons.
As the creator of the Love Local Trust Local label, I (Barbara Cossins) have appeared on Channel 4’s Jamie & Jimmy’s Friday Night Feast and also Escape to the Country, helping to raise awareness to a wider audience.

The 2022 Awards
In the summer of 2020, despite the Covid-19 pandemic, the inaugural Love Local Trust Local Awards were launched for Dorset producers.
The third Love Local Trust Local Awards opened for entries on the 1st May this year. There are 14 categories to choose from, with some new ones added for the first time this year.
The Love Local Trust Local Awards are FREE to enter and entries close on the 1st September 2022. After this, judging and tasting will take place through the autumn and there will be an awards ceremony in early February hosted at Kingston Maurward College, one of the Love Local Trust Local sponsors.
